What Is OmniSEO?

Who built it, what problem it solves, and whether it belongs in your SEO stack.

OmniSEO is an AI search visibility and brand monitoring platform built by WebFX, a US-based digital marketing agency with over 25 years of experience and 650+ in-house specialists. The product exists because of a fundamental shift in how people discover brands: when someone asks ChatGPT, Perplexity, or Google's AI Overviews about your product category, does your brand show up? OmniSEO answers that question across up to 10 AI engines from a single dashboard.

Here's why that matters right now. AI Overviews appear in 18–47% of all Google searches in 2026. When they show up, organic click-through rates drop by 61%. But brands that get cited inside those AI answers actually see 35% more organic clicks and 91% more paid clicks than uncited competitors. The math is straightforward: if you're not tracking AI visibility, you're flying blind in a channel that's eating traditional search traffic.

What separates OmniSEO from the growing crowd of AI visibility tools? Two things stand out. First, its AI Bot Analytics module—a server log analysis feature that shows you which AI crawlers (GPTBot, ClaudeBot, PerplexityBot, etc.) are actually visiting your site and which pages they prioritize. This is a pre-citation diagnostic: if AI bots aren't crawling your content, no amount of content optimization will earn you citations. No competitor offers this at the software tier. Second, OmniSEO is the only pure-play AI visibility platform backed by a full-service agency that offers optional managed execution—so you can go from data to action without hiring additional specialists.

AI Bot Analytics: The Hidden Diagnostic

Before worrying about AI citations, there's a more fundamental question: are AI crawlers even visiting your site? OmniSEO's AI Bot Analytics analyzes your server logs to show which AI bots (GPTBot, ClaudeBot, PerplexityBot) are crawling your pages and how frequently. If they're not, no amount of content optimization will earn citations. This pre-diagnostic layer is absent from virtually every competitor and can save teams from spending months on the wrong problem.

Key Features

What you're getting at each tier—and where the gaps are.

Core

Multi-Engine AI Tracking

Essentials covers 4 engines (AI Overviews, AI Mode, ChatGPT, Perplexity). Professional expands to 10, adding Gemini, Copilot, Claude, Meta AI, Grok, and DeepSeek. That's the broadest coverage at the $349/mo price point—tools like Profound require custom Enterprise pricing to match it.

Unique

AI Bot Analytics

The standout feature. Server log analysis showing which AI crawlers visit your site and how often. If GPTBot isn't crawling your product pages, ChatGPT can't cite them—and most teams have no idea this is happening until they check. No competitor offers this diagnostic at the software level.

Core

AI Citation Tracker

Maps exactly which of your URLs earn AI citations, the context in which they're cited, and where competitors are cited instead. Goes deeper than simple brand mention counting—it shows you which specific pages on your site are being pulled into AI answers and which high-value pages are being ignored.

Core

Prompt Monitoring & Research

Track 50–500+ saved prompts per month depending on your plan. The Prompt Volume Checker estimates monthly AI search demand for any query—handy for prioritizing which prompts to monitor. A free version of the brand audit is available without any account at all.

Core

Competitor Benchmarking

Track up to 5 competitors with share-of-voice comparisons, visibility trends, and gap analysis. Honestly, the 5-competitor cap across all tiers—including Enterprise—feels restrictive for agencies in crowded categories. It's the most common critique in independent reviews.

Core

Sentiment Analysis

Tracks how AI engines describe your brand—positive, neutral, or inaccurate—across different topics and products. You can benchmark sentiment against competitors, which is useful for identifying positioning opportunities or catching AI engines that misrepresent your offering.

Core

Placement Recommendations

Every plan includes prioritized action items: which content to optimize, which engine has the largest gap, which prompt types need work. Professional gets enhanced recommendations. This moves OmniSEO beyond pure monitoring into actual optimization guidance—though the depth of recommendations varies by tier.

Pro

Managed GEO Services

Bronze ($3K/mo), Silver ($5.25K/mo), Gold ($7.5K/mo). A dedicated consultant handles strategy, thought leadership placements, and monthly reviews. This is OmniSEO's biggest structural differentiator—no other pure-play AI visibility tool offers in-house execution. The catch? Six-month commitment typically required, which prices out smaller teams.

Beyond these core features, OmniSEO includes customizable dashboards and automated insight reports for stakeholder presentation. The Enterprise tier adds SSO, unlimited seats, and multi-brand/multi-location support. Data exports (CSV/PDF) are only available on Professional and above—an annoyance for Essentials users who need to share data with clients or leadership.

The AI visibility tool market averages $337/month across 30+ tools surveyed. OmniSEO's $89/mo Essentials sits well below that average, though with 4 engines and monthly tracking. At the Professional tier ($349/mo for 10 engines), it's close to market average but delivers the broadest engine coverage at that price. For context: Semrush AI Toolkit costs $99/mo per user (scales quickly with team size), Surfer SEO's AI Tracker starts at $95/mo on top of a $79/mo base plan, and SE Ranking bundles AI visibility into its full SEO suite from $52/mo annual—the best integrated value if you also need traditional SEO tools.

✗ Cons

No Free Trial Is a Real Problem

In a market where Otterly.AI offers a 14-day trial, Peec AI offers 7 days, and SE Ranking gives you 14 days with AI visibility included, OmniSEO's demo-only access feels outdated. The free brand audit tool partially mitigates this, but it's not the same as testing the full platform with your own prompts and competitors.

Monthly Tracking on Essentials Is Too Slow

Research shows 40–60% of cited domains change every month across major AI platforms. Monthly snapshots mean you're always looking at stale data in fast-moving categories. Daily or at minimum weekly tracking should be the baseline in 2026. Professional's tracking frequency isn't clearly documented as daily in public materials—verify this during your demo.

Data Exports Locked Behind $349/mo

CSV and PDF exports require the Professional plan. For agencies that need to share reports with clients, or in-house teams reporting to leadership, this means the $89/mo Essentials plan is essentially a dashboard-only experience. That's frustrating at a price point where most competitors include basic exports.

5-Competitor Cap on Every Tier

This limit applies to Essentials, Professional, and Enterprise. For agencies managing competitive categories with 10+ meaningful players, that's restrictive. It's the most consistently cited limitation in independent reviews, and the fact that it doesn't scale even on the highest tier is puzzling.

Limited Independent Verification

As of April 2026, OmniSEO has no verified G2 reviews specific to its SaaS product. The parent company WebFX has strong Clutch ratings, but that's agency-level validation, not product-specific. Some top "independent" rankings appear on SEO.com, which is a WebFX affiliate. Compare this to Profound (4.6/5 from 140+ G2 reviews) or Otterly.AI (Gartner Cool Vendor 2025).

Managed Services Require Significant Commitment

The managed execution layer is a genuine differentiator—but at $3,000–$7,500/month with a typical 6-month commitment, it's a serious investment. That's $18K–$45K minimum. For mid-market teams it can make sense; for SMBs, it's likely out of reach. Some G2 reviewers of the parent WebFX also mention communication delays and pricing concerns.
